Forest Creatures
Support children’s excitement about the natural environment with forest creatures. Fine motor skills are enhanced with endless opportunities for imaginative and curious play!
There is so much to discover in nature!
This activity allows children to explore the world around them, using their senses!
Process Description
Step 1
An example of a Forest Creature can be shown to the children that motivates children to collect any type of natural resources available. Discussion about the names of the resources can be initiated
Step 2
The early learners can design creatures as they desire, but might need some support with using the glue. Using glue is optional
Step 3
While the early learners are working with the natural materials, the cone can be fixed with clay or play dough on the table or bark to prevent it from rolling (optional).
